    TWTR was delisted on the 27th of October, 2022.
897 hedge funds and large institutions have $16.7B invested in Twitter, Inc. in 2022 Q2 according to their latest regulatory filings, with 204 funds opening new positions, 260 increasing their positions, 316 reducing their positions, and 166 closing their positions.
